chiark / gitweb /
conf-parser: restrict .include usage
authorLennart Poettering <lennart@poettering.net>
Wed, 24 Apr 2013 22:53:16 +0000 (19:53 -0300)
committerLennart Poettering <lennart@poettering.net>
Thu, 25 Apr 2013 03:05:14 +0000 (00:05 -0300)
commitdb5c0122853a9ecf1cc92e6593461932df2fa866
tree45f2cca6a0050dfa36ecb08af64d974ec4542ea5
parent60b6991a4dd687097bbc4f1e1ef7585efee079d9
conf-parser: restrict .include usage

Disallow recursive .include, and make it unavailable in anything but
unit files.
TODO
src/bootchart/bootchart.c
src/core/load-dropin.c
src/core/load-fragment.c
src/core/main.c
src/journal/journald-server.c
src/login/logind.c
src/shared/conf-parser.c
src/shared/conf-parser.h
src/shared/install.c
src/tty-ask-password-agent/tty-ask-password-agent.c